What Makes a Carpet Cleaner Effective for Deep Urine Odor Removal?
The effectiveness of a carpet cleaner for deep urine odor removal relies on several key features and technologies.
- Enzymatic Cleaners: These cleaners contain enzymes that break down the proteins and uric acid found in urine, effectively neutralizing odors at the source. Unlike traditional cleaners that may mask the smell, enzymatic cleaners digest the organic material, ensuring a more thorough and lasting solution.
- High-Temperature Cleaning: Utilizing hot water extraction or steam cleaning helps to loosen and lift embedded stains and odors from carpet fibers. The heat not only aids in the removal of urine but also helps to kill bacteria and pathogens that contribute to lingering smells.
- pH-Balanced Formulas: Products that are pH-balanced are less likely to damage carpet fibers while still being effective in odor removal. These formulations ensure that the cleaning process is safe for various carpet types and aids in maintaining the integrity of the flooring while eliminating odors.
- Absorbent Materials: Carpet cleaners that use absorbent materials can draw out moisture and odors effectively. These materials are designed to hold contaminants, allowing for a more efficient extraction of urine and its odors, leading to cleaner carpets.
- Dual-Action Cleaning Technology: Some carpet cleaners utilize dual-action mechanisms that both scrub and extract dirt and odors simultaneously. This technology ensures a thorough clean by agitating the carpet fibers while removing urine and other residues in one step.
- Odor Neutralizing Agents: Products containing odor neutralizers can help to mask and eliminate lingering smells in addition to cleaning. These agents often work by binding with odor molecules, rendering them ineffective and providing a fresher scent after cleaning.
What Ingredients Should You Look for in Carpet Cleaners Targeting Urine Odor?
The best carpet cleaners for deep urine odor typically contain a combination of specific ingredients that effectively neutralize odors and break down stains.
- Enzymatic Cleaners: These cleaners contain enzymes that break down the proteins found in urine, which are responsible for the lingering odor. By digesting these proteins, enzymatic cleaners eliminate the source of the smell rather than just masking it.
- Bacterial Cultures: Some carpet cleaners include live bacteria that feed on the organic matter in urine. These bacteria multiply and help to digest the odor-causing compounds, providing a more thorough clean and long-lasting odor neutralization.
- Odor Neutralizers: Ingredients like baking soda or specific chemical agents are often included to help neutralize odors. These compounds can absorb and eliminate odors rather than just covering them up, making them effective for deep-set urine smells.
- Surfactants: Surfactants help to lift and remove stains by breaking down the surface tension of the carpet fibers. They allow the cleaner to penetrate deeper into the carpet, ensuring that both the stain and the odor are effectively addressed.
- pH Balancers: Some cleaners include pH-balancing agents to optimize the effectiveness of the cleaning solution. Maintaining the right pH level can enhance the performance of other ingredients, ensuring that stains and odors are effectively tackled.
How Do Enzymatic Cleaners Effectively Break Down Urine Odor?
Enzymatic cleaners are highly effective in breaking down urine odor due to their specialized components and mechanisms of action.
- Enzymes: These are biological catalysts that speed up chemical reactions, specifically breaking down organic materials such as urea and uric acid found in urine.
- Microorganisms: Many enzymatic cleaners contain beneficial bacteria that thrive on organic waste, further aiding in the decomposition of urine components.
- pH Balance: Enzymatic cleaners often have a balanced pH that enhances enzyme activity, ensuring optimal breakdown of odor-causing compounds.
- Odor Neutralization: Beyond breaking down urine, these cleaners often neutralize odors by converting them into non-odorous substances.
- Deep Penetration: Enzymatic cleaners are designed to penetrate deep into carpet fibers and padding, reaching areas where urine may have soaked in and removing the source of the odor.
Enzymes: The enzymes in these cleaners target specific components of urine, such as urea, which is broken down into ammonia and carbon dioxide, and uric acid, which can crystallize and cause lingering odors. By breaking these compounds down into harmless substances, the cleaner effectively eliminates the smell rather than just masking it.
Microorganisms: The beneficial bacteria included in enzymatic cleaners feed on the organic matter in urine, effectively digesting it and preventing further odor development. These microorganisms multiply as they consume the waste, ensuring long-lasting effectiveness even after the initial application.
pH Balance: The pH level of enzymatic cleaners is crucial for their efficiency; a neutral or slightly alkaline pH optimizes enzyme activity, allowing them to work effectively in breaking down urine components. This balanced environment ensures that the enzymes remain active and effective during the cleaning process.
Odor Neutralization: In addition to breaking down urine, enzymatic cleaners often contain agents that neutralize odors by converting them into non-odorous compounds. This dual-action approach ensures that once the urine is broken down, the resulting odors are also eliminated, leading to a fresher environment.
Deep Penetration: The formulation of enzymatic cleaners allows them to penetrate deep into carpets and upholstery, reaching the source of the urine odors that may have soaked into the fibers and padding. This deep cleaning action is essential for effectively eliminating odors that traditional cleaners might leave behind.

How Should You Properly Use a Carpet Cleaner for Deep Urine Odor?
Using a carpet cleaner effectively for deep urine odor involves several important steps and considerations.
- Pre-Treatment: Before using a carpet cleaner, it’s essential to pre-treat the stained area with an enzymatic cleaner specifically designed to break down urine crystals and odors. This step ensures that the source of the odor is addressed before deep cleaning.
- Choosing the Right Carpet Cleaner: The best carpet cleaner for deep urine odor is one that has strong suction power and is equipped to handle tough stains. Look for machines that specifically mention their effectiveness against pet stains and odors, often featuring specialized cleaning solutions.
- Following Manufacturer Instructions: Adhere to the instructions provided by the carpet cleaner’s manufacturer regarding dilution ratios and application methods. This ensures that you achieve the best results without damaging your carpet fibers.
- Multiple Cleaning Passes: For deep odors, it may be necessary to make multiple cleaning passes over the affected area. This helps to ensure that the cleaning solution is thoroughly worked into the carpet fibers and that odors are fully extracted.
- Drying and Ventilation: After cleaning, allow the carpet to dry completely and ensure proper ventilation in the area. This helps to prevent any remaining odors from lingering and promotes a fresher environment.
- Post-Cleaning Treatment: Consider applying a carpet deodorizer after cleaning to further neutralize any remaining odors and leave a pleasant scent. This can be particularly effective if the urine odor persists even after cleaning.
What Steps Are Recommended for Pre-Treating Urine Stains?
To effectively pre-treat urine stains on carpets, follow these recommended steps:
- Blot the Stain: Use paper towels or a clean cloth to gently blot the area, absorbing as much urine as possible without rubbing.
- Prepare a Cleaning Solution: Mix equal parts of white vinegar and water in a spray bottle to create a natural cleaning solution.
- Apply the Solution: Spray the vinegar solution directly onto the stained area, ensuring it penetrates the fibers of the carpet.
- Let it Sit: Allow the solution to sit for 5-10 minutes to break down the stain and neutralize the odor.
- Blot Again: After waiting, blot the area again with a clean cloth to remove the solution along with any remaining urine.
- Rinse with Water: Lightly rinse the area with clean water to remove any residual cleaning solution, then blot dry.
- Use an Enzymatic Cleaner: For deeper odors, apply an enzymatic carpet cleaner that specifically targets urine to eliminate lingering smells.
- Allow to Dry: Let the carpet air dry completely, as moisture can contribute to odors if not fully dried.
Blotting the stain is crucial as it prevents further spreading and helps lift the liquid from the fibers. Using a cleaning solution of vinegar and water not only helps in breaking down the stains but also neutralizes odors effectively.
Applying the solution allows it to seep into the carpet fibers, ensuring a thorough treatment. After letting it sit, blotting again helps remove the stain and solution, while rinsing with water ensures no cleaning residues remain.
Utilizing an enzymatic cleaner is essential for completely eradicating odors that may persist even after initial cleaning, as it works at a biological level to break down the compounds in urine. Finally, allowing the carpet to dry completely is vital to prevent any mold growth or lingering smells.
